Panayot Karagyozov

Panayot Karagiozov is a professor of Slavic literature at Sofia University "St. Kliment Ohridski” and former Dean of the Faculty of Slavic Philology from 2007 to 2015. He defended PhD degrees at the Charles University in Prague (1986) and at the Sofia University (2006). He divides his time between Sofia and the state of Kansas, USA. He is the author of several collections of Polish poetry translated into Bulgarian as well as numerous academic books, including: "Polish poetry between the two World Wars" (2019); "Calendars, Martyrs and Poets" (2012); "Slavic Holy Martyrs. Holiness and canonization; chronology and typology, critique and apology of Slavic martyrdom” (2006); "Former Slavs today” (1997); "Self-consciousness of literature— historiographies of Slavic literatures " (1996), and many others.
